  "account": "Manchester City have completed their summer transfer window with a £458m overhaul of their squad, a new Premier League record. The record fee was broken twice this summer, with the team spending £125m on Enzo Fernandez from Chelsea and £116m on Elliot Anderson from Nottingham Forest. The club also brought in 18-year-old Morocco international Ayyoub Bouaddi for £86m. However, the departure of key players like captain Bernardo Silva, Rodri, Reijnders, and Nico Gonzalez has transformed the midfield. The club has expressed satisfaction with the transfers, especially in January where they signed Antoine Semenyo and Marc Guehi. With so many new signings, the question now is whether the team has left itself without a backup to Erling Haaland. Despite spending a record £542m on new signings, City has recouped £334m through sales, netting a spend of £208m. The club is now in a dilemma of how to fit all these players together and manage the number of midfielders.",
